What Inspired me to become a teacher: Many Physical Education teacher's that I have witnessed were not interested in P.E. My track coach was not trained. I believe we need quality teachers/coaches for girls. Why I enjoy Teaching: The Students. I really enjoy working with the students and athletes and seeing them improve and mature. What I like about Arthur and Arthur Schools: The community takes pride in itself and strives to make the town a good place to live and or visit. Arthur High School is like a family. We help each other and expect each other to do well. What I would do if I was not a Teacher: All I have ever done is teach and coach. The skills I have learned in these two professions would help make me successful in many other careers. Favorite Quote: "You can be two things in life, happy or sad. You might as well be happy." Best Advice for Students: Don't smoke, don't use drugs, eat correctly and exercise. Most human ailments can be prevented if you can do these four things.
